**Action item (P1): Harden the Kioskrel watchdog.**

The watchdog failed to restart the kiosk app after a renderer hang because it only checked process liveness, not responsiveness. Fix: add a heartbeat ping with a 30-second timeout, and log every forced restart with the last known screen state. Owner: platform team, due next sprint. Future maintainers: do not relax the timeout without load testing. Watchdog design notes and test matrix are here:

wiki page, fawef-tawif: https://jira.zemvarsys.internal/projects/pages/display/180f7ba3

Break-glass access — Consent Banner Rollout (Pellam Suite). For support use during the staged rollout only. If the banner service on Verrow misfires and blocks sign-in for a cohort, normal admin paths may be gated by the very consent check that's broken. Break-glass bypasses it. Use sparingly; every use pages the privacy lead. Steps: open the break-glass console, select the affected cohort, choose "suspend banner gate." The console is sealed between incidents. To unseal it, enter the recovery passphrase below.

strongbox words: lamwyn-istax-tamvan-beldor-pelax-norys-kasdor-wenmir-kelax-ralix-holir-silok-ulawyn

### Runbook: DeployDove Bot Account Recovery

If the DeployDove chat bot loses its service account (usually after a token rotation gone wrong), do not recreate the account — recover it. First verify the bot is actually locked out by checking the gateway logs, then open the recovery console on the bastion host. When the console asks for verification, supply the recovery passphrase below.

vault phrase of yaguf-hahaf = druath-holix